Fulton Plaza Housing Development Fund Corporation
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2011 | 438,148 | 435,867 | 2,281 | 41.5 | 10% |
| 2013 | 505,312 | 389,223 | 116,089 | 61.4 | 0% |
| 2016 | 618,493 | 421,624 | 196,869 | 45.1 | 14% |
| 2017 | 597,090 | 446,079 | 151,011 | 43.8 | 10% |
| 2018 | 572,525 | 516,132 | 56,393 | 39.2 | 0% |
| 2019 | 540,334 | 467,488 | 72,846 | 45.1 | 0% |
| 2020 | 588,084 | 502,418 | 85,666 | 44.0 | 0% |
| 2021 | 588,131 | 537,853 | 50,278 | 42.2 | 0% |
| 2022 | 528,174 | 609,933 | −81,759 | 35.6 | 0% |
| 2023 | 587,086 | 679,610 | −92,524 | 30.3 | 0% |
In its most recent public year (2023), this organization spent $92,524 more than it brought in. Its reserves stood at about 30.3 months of spending, down from 41.5 in 2011. Staff pay was 0% of spending.
